Abbott lifts mask mandate, reopens business to 100%

On Tuesday Gov. Greg Abbott lifted the mask mandate and opened business up 100% as of March 10. People are still, however, encouraged to wear masks by some leaders and medical experts.

Little River Basin plant sale March 6

The annual Little River Basin Master Gardener Plant Sale is scheduled for March 6 from 9 a.m. to 2 p.m. at the Youth Expo Building, 301 S. Houston Ave. in Cameron. A silent auction will be conducted at the sale with winners announced at 12:30 p.m.

Few races contested in May 1 elections in towns, ISDs

Now that the filing is done, there are contested races in the cities of Rockdale, Thorndale, Cameron and Lexington, but the school districts in those cities will not hold May 1 elections since just enough people filed to fill the openings.

Sheriff White resigns

Sheriff Chris White walked into Milam County Judge Steve Young’s office Monday and resigned. White told Young he was leaving the job he was reelected to last November without opposition for personal reasons.
